Head Circumference
A measurement of the distance around the widest part of the skull, used to monitor brain growth in infants and young children.
Unexplained Weight Loss
Weight loss that occurs without trying, which can be a symptom of various medical conditions.
Chronic Diseases
Long-term medical conditions that are persistent or otherwise long-lasting in their effects and often require ongoing management.
Acromegaly
A hormonal disorder that develops when your pituitary gland produces too much growth hormone during adulthood, leading to enlarged bones in the face, hands, and feet.
